Francamente hablando, también estoy de acuerdo con Sree Harsha. O compañías que buscan nuevos estudiantes o candidatos con más de 3 años de experiencia.
No sé si ha revisado mis otras respuestas, pero le he estado diciendo a la gente en Quora y en correos electrónicos desde hace mucho tiempo que las pruebas de automatización tienen una gran oportunidad de carrera tanto en la actualidad como en los próximos años.
Permítame darle una comprensión clara del escenario actual de la industria de pruebas en cuanto a su carrera.
- ¿Cuáles son los beneficios que un empleador obtiene de un portal de trabajo en línea?
- ¿Cuáles son las posibilidades de superar la etapa del comité de contratación para el Practicum de ingeniería de Google?
- ¿Cuáles son los mayores puntos críticos de reclutamiento tecnológico?
- ¿Cómo obtener experiencia para trabajar con una gran empresa de juegos? ¿Dónde debería comenzar? ¿Necesito ser el mejor para ser contratado?
- ¿Quién contrata a empleados remotos?
Las pymes avanzan lenta y gradualmente hacia la automatización.
Si ha notado en las descripciones de trabajo recientes, las compañías a menudo mencionan que las habilidades de conocimiento de la automatización serían una ventaja adicional. Además, las empresas multinacionales como TCS, Wipro, Capgemini, Cygnet Infotech, etc. tienen vacantes para ingenieros de automatización o automatización de control de calidad. El conocimiento, la experiencia y la pericia de la automatización también aumentarán sus posibilidades de conseguir trabajo en PYME y multinacionales.
Para su información, hay dos tipos de pruebas de automatización:
1. Pruebas de automatización basadas en scripts
Si lo desea para la automatización basada en scripts, supongo que nada es mejor que el Selenium. Para esto, ya lo sabes bien. Además, creo que sus habilidades de codificación están mejorando día a día. No olvides aprender los lenguajes de escritura de script de prueba más comunes como VB, JS, Java, etc.
2. Pruebas de automatización sin código
Si desea optar por pruebas de automatización sin código / sin script, aquí está la lista de herramientas de prueba de automatización de software . Para esto, sus conceptos de prueba manual deben ser claros y precisos y está listo para comenzar.
Las siguientes son las formas de aprender las pruebas de automatización con Selenium:
- Aprenda sobre varios marcos de automatización de pruebas
- Además, pruebe Selenium , QTP , TestingWhiz (basado en selenio) , las herramientas de automatización de pruebas más fáciles del mercado.
- Luego, comience a leer varios blogs, artículos sobre los sitios web de prueba de software. Aquí está la lista de 45 sitios web de pruebas de software que lo ayudarán en su carrera de pruebas de software y automatización de pruebas. Además, a nivel del suelo, aquí está la lista de herramientas de código abierto para pruebas de software eso puede ayudarlo en su investigación y experimentos.
- Obtenga una comprensión profunda de DevOps & Agile. Con la demanda apremiante de cumplir con los plazos de entrega, debe aprender la metodología Agile & DevOps debido a que promueve modelos de trabajo colaborativos e iterativos. Si bien la metodología ágil imparte velocidad al proyecto de prueba, DevOps ayuda con el trabajo en equipo interfuncional desde el desarrollo, el análisis y el control de calidad, lo que produce un producto final de alta calidad en un tiempo de comercialización más rápido. Además, aprender estas metodologías elimina la rigidez y los silos de los roles, lo que permite a sus equipos prestar mucha atención al desarrollo por fases y a las versiones continuas.
- Las habilidades de redes sociales son bastante necesarias para cualquier profesional en cualquier industria. Dado que las redes sociales proporcionan acceso instantáneo a debates, recursos y contenido, las habilidades de perfeccionamiento en esta área definitivamente lo ayudarán a interactuar con sus contrapartes, aprender cosas nuevas y mantenerse actualizado con la información más reciente. Tener habilidades de redes sociales también te permite conectarte con expertos en Twitter y LinkedIn para intercambiar conocimientos y, por supuesto, construir relaciones a largo plazo que pueden ser beneficiosas para tus objetivos profesionales y empresariales.
Ya sea que esté planeando una automatización basada en código o sin código, en cuanto a la carrera, la automatización definitivamente tiene un gran alcance. Hay empresas que ya han pasado de la automatización basada en código a la automatización sin código. Pero eso depende completamente de ti cómo quieres priorizar.
Por lo tanto, mi sugerencia exclusiva y personal sería tener más experiencia que haya combinado la experiencia en las pruebas manuales y las pruebas de automatización y luego adquirir el conocimiento profundo de Selenium y las herramientas relacionadas. Comience a trabajar en lo mismo y no olvide leer muchas cosas en línea para realizar pruebas de automatización. Ha ayudado a muchos y también te ayudará a ti.
Espero que esto ayude y todo lo mejor.